問題タブ [rworldmap]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
r - maps() を使用した地理/地理空間マップ - R
私は多くの質問とドキュメントを調べてきましたが、使用するために請求する必要があるggmaps()
ため (Google クラウド サービスのため)、代替手段を探し始めました。を見つけ、このソリューションmaps()
を適応させようとしています:
ただし、いくつかの問題が発生しています。
- 上記のコードをプロットすると、プロット (チリ) の正しいポイントが得られますが、世界地図は間違って印刷されます (上の図を参照)。
- グレーもカラフルな地図も必要ありません。チリという国を通常の形式 (Google マップの衛星など) でプロットするだけです。座標は湖/山の流れであり、いくつかの視覚的セクターでそれらをクラスター化できるかどうかを確認したいと考えています。
- チリの地図があればいいのですが、見つからなかったのでこの世界地図を使用しています。地図座標とのつながりを失わずに切り取る方法はありますか?
これはデータです:
r - rworldmap プロットに ggplot 円グラフを重ねる
で凡例付きの複数の円グラフを作成しましたggplot
。rworldmap
また、地図上のポイントとしてプロットされた座標でユーラシアの地図を作成するためにも使用しています。
私が持っている円グラフは、地図にプロットした点に対応しています。私の最終的な目標は、作成した円グラフをプロットに重ねて、ggplot
すべてrworldmap
のマップをグリッドに表示することです。ggplot
また、円グラフの凡例をマップに追加したいと考えています。
などAD_Pie
を使用して円グラフを object(?) に追加しました。AD_Pie <- ggplot(df, aes...) +
以下を使用してマップを作成しました。
Coordinate_AD_Clean
私のデータフレームです。
AD_Pie
私の質問は、私のプロットにオーバーレイする方法があるかどうかrworldmap
です. 2 つのプロット間の相互作用は必要ないため、仮説としては、円グラフの画像をマップに重ねて、単一のプロットとして保存し、それをグリッド/マトリックスに追加するだけで十分です。完成したすべてのプロット。
このパッケージを使用してマップに新しい円グラフを追加する関数といくつかの機能がありますが、私が作成した円は、mapPies
かなりのデータの書式設定と微調整を行っているため、この関数を使用することは実際にはオプションではありません.rworldmap
ggplot
何らかのオーバーレイ機能が存在するか、これらのピースをまとめるために使用できることを強く望んでいggplot
ますrworldmap
。お役に立てれば幸いです。お読みいただきありがとうございます。さらに情報が必要な場合はお知らせください。